How To Fix /SMB/UTILITY165 - lo_folder_cts_item was not successfully initialized.


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/SMB/UTILITY -

  • Message number: 165

  • Message text: lo_folder_cts_item was not successfully initialized.

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message /SMB/UTILITY165 - lo_folder_cts_item was not successfully initialized. ?

    The SAP error message /SMB/UTILITY165 lo_folder_cts_item was not successfully initialized typically indicates an issue related to the initialization of a folder or object in the SAP system, particularly in the context of the SAP Business One or SAP Business ByDesign environments. This error can arise due to various reasons, including configuration issues, missing data, or problems with the underlying database.

    Possible Causes:

    1. Configuration Issues: The folder or object may not be properly configured in the system.
    2. Missing Data: Required data or parameters for the folder or object may be missing or incorrectly set.
    3. Database Issues: There could be issues with the database connection or integrity that prevent the initialization.
    4. Authorization Problems: The user may not have the necessary permissions to access or initialize the folder.
    5. System Bugs: There may be bugs or issues in the specific version of the SAP software being used.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Configuration: Review the configuration settings for the folder or object in question. Ensure that all required parameters are set correctly.
    2. Verify Data: Ensure that all necessary data is present and correctly formatted. This may involve checking related tables or entries in the database.
    3. Database Integrity: Run database integrity checks to ensure that there are no issues with the database that could be causing the error.
    4. User Permissions: Verify that the user encountering the error has the necessary permissions to access and initialize the folder or object.
    5. System Logs: Check the system logs for any additional error messages or warnings that could provide more context about the issue.
    6. Update Software: If the issue is due to a bug, check for any available updates or patches for your SAP system that may resolve the issue.
    7. Contact Support: If the problem persists, consider reaching out to SAP support for assistance. Provide them with detailed information about the error and the context in which it occurs.
